Sainte-Chapelle: A Jewel of Gothic Architecture
This tour begins at Sainte-Chapelle, a true masterpiece of Gothic art. While Notre-Dame captures the grandeur of Paris, Sainte-Chapelle offers a more intimate, yet equally awe-inspiring experience. Built in the 13th century, it’s often called a “jewel box” because of its exquisite proportions and overwhelming stained-glass windows. Our guides emphasize that Gothic architecture was not just about size but about symbolism and spiritual experience.
You’ll marvel at the glorious stained glass, which comprises over 1,000 panels depicting biblical scenes. Guided explanations help you understand the use of color in medieval times, showing how the windows served both as storytelling tools and as divine light portals. Expect to learn about the ingenious engineering that allowed these windows to soar high while supporting the delicate stone tracery.

The Conciergerie: From Royal Palace to Revolutionary Prison
After soaking in the spiritual beauty of Sainte-Chapelle, the tour moves to the Conciergerie, a site where history becomes palpably dramatic. Originally a medieval royal palace, it later served as a prison during the French Revolution. Our guide explains how this building symbolizes the interplay of sacred and profane, connecting the grandeur of monarchy with the brutality of revolution.
Walking through its stone corridors, you’ll discover the stories of famous inmates, including Queen Marie Antoinette, and learn how this site reflects the seismic political changes that shaped France. The history of its transformation adds depth to your understanding of Paris’s tumultuous past.
